Shido Network successfully deployed its V3.2 upgrade, introducing significant improvements to fee routing and reward distribution.
Key Changes:
- Optimized fee routing to increase on-chain burns
- Enhanced reward distribution for staking and liquidity incentives
- Improved network transparency with on-chain burn tracking
For Token Holders:
- No action required - addresses and balances remain unchanged
- All burns and distributions are fully verifiable on-chain
- Parameters will be continuously monitored for optimal performance
The upgrade builds on Shido's existing burn rate of over 300,000 tokens daily, further strengthening the network's deflationary mechanics. Combined with the recent Tera chain upgrade that enhanced speed and throughput, V3.2 positions Shido for sustained ecosystem growth.

Shido Network Reaches 22,000 Active Addresses

**Shido Network continues growing** with key adoption metrics rising across the board. - **22,000 active addresses** now using the network - **Significant increase** in transaction volume - Growth represents continued momentum from previous milestones The network previously hit 18,000 active accounts in March, showing steady user base expansion over recent months.
